4Fe + 3O2 → 2Fe2O3

Iron combines with oxygen to form rust. Given the chemical reaction, how many grams of iron(Fe) would produce 10 g of rust(Fe2O3)?(molar mass of iron= 55.85; molar mass of rust= 159.69g)


A) 6.99


B) 29.9


C) 69.9


D) 9.99

Answers

6.99 grams of iron (Fe) would produce 10 g of rust (Fe2O3) when iron combines with oxygen to form rust.

How to calculate mass?

The mass of a substance can be calculated as follows:

According to this question, iron combines with oxygen to form rust as follows:

4Fe + 3O2 → 2Fe2O3

First, we convert the mass of rust to moles as follows:

moles of Fe2O3 = 10g/159.69 = 0.063moles

4 moles of Fe produces 2 moles of Fe2O30.063 moles of Fe2O3 will be produced by 0.125 moles of Fe.

Next, convert moles of Fe to mass as follows:

mass of Fe = 0.125 × 55.85 = 6.99g

Therefore, 6.99 grams of iron (Fe) would produce 10 g of rust (Fe2O3) when iron combines with oxygen to form rust.

You need to make an aqueous solution of 0.194 M potassium acetate for an experiment in lab, using a 125 mL volumetric flask. How much solid potassium acetate should you add

Answers

To prepare 0.194 M potassium acetate, add 2.379895 g of potassium acetate to a 125 mL volumetric flask and fill with water to the mark.

Define molarity of a solution.

Molarity (M) is the amount of a substance in a certain volume of solution. Molarity is defined as the moles of a solute per litres of a solution.

The following data were obtained from the question:

Molarity of potassium acetate = 0.194 M

Volume of solution = 125 mL

Mass of potassium acetate =?

Next, we shall convert 125 mL to L. This can be obtained as follow:

1000 mL = 1 L

Therefore,

125 mL = 0.125 L

Thus, 125 mL is equivalent to 0.125 L.

Next, we shall determine the number of moles of potassium acetate in the solution. This can be obtained as follow:

Molarity of potassium acetate = 0.194 M

Volume of solution = 0.125 L

Moles of potassium acetate =?

Molarity = [tex]\frac{mole}{Volume}[/tex]

Cross multiply

Mole of potassium acetate = 0.194 M × 0.125

Mole of potassium acetate = 0.02425 mole

Finally, we shall determine the mass of potassium acetate

Molar mass of potassium acetate= 98.14 g/mol

Mass of potassium acetate =?

Mole = [tex]\frac{mass}{Molar mass}[/tex]

Mass of potassium acetate =0.02425  × 98.14

Mass of potassium acetate = 2.379895 g

Thus, to prepare 0.194 M potassium acetate, add 2.379895 g of potassium acetate to a 125 mL volumetric flask and fill with water to the mark.

In a nuclear fission reaction, a freely moving neutron is introduced to a nuclear fuel, such
as uranium-235. What happens next?
O A. The neutron breaks apart.
B. Heat is released by the neutron.
O C. A neutron is absorbed by an atom's nucleus. .
O D. The nucleus becomes unstable.

Answers

In a nuclear fission reaction, a freely moving neutron is introduced to a nuclear fuel, then a neutron is absorbed by an atom's nucleus.

What is nuclear fission?

Nuclear fission is a process in which an unstable nuclei will convert into stable nuclei after releasing the energy in the form of particles.

When we introduce a freely moving neutron to the nuclear fuel of uranium-235 nuclei then this introduced neutron was absorbed by the nuclei and makes the nuclei more unstable. Then this unstable nuclei will convert into two nuclei in the addition of three neutrons.

Hence, a neutron is absorbed by an atom's nucleus.
